FIRST LOW IMPACT HIKE OF THE SEASON












We hiked from Tanawha Trail to Beacon Heights. The hike was easy to Moderate, and I would rate it more moderate. The scenery was beautiful, and it was wonderful to see the hikers from past years. The reward was having lunch on the Beacon Heights overlook. This is a nice short trail to take company on. and would be rated easy. It's uphill, but not long. Go South on 184, left on 221 past Grandfather. Right before the Blue Ridge Parkway, take a left, and the first right on the Blue Ridge, and it is the very first parking area on the left.



Call Recreation to sign up for the Wednesday Low Impact Hikes. You need hiking shoes, walking sticks. lunch, and they'll tell you what else. 387-4208. The cost for the van and guides is approx $8. There are also more difficult hikes to take on Thursday.
